You are on page 1of 7

[A]

What will be the output of the following programs :

(1)

#include <stdio.h>
int main( )
{
char j = 1 ;
while (j <= 255 )
{
printf ( %d\n,) ;
j=j+1;
}
return 0 ;
}

(2)

#include <stdio.h>
int main ( )
{
int j = 1 ;
while (j <= 255 ) ;
{
printf(%c %d\n, j, j, ) ;
j++ ;
}
return 0 ;
}

( 3)

#include <stdio.h>
int main( )
{
int j = 1 ;
while ( j <= 255 )
printf (%d\n, ++j ) ;
return 0 ;
}

(4)

#include <stdio.h>
int main( )
{
int a ;
for ( a = 1; a < = 2147483647 ; a++ )
printf (%d\n, a ) ;
return 0 ;

(5)

#include <stdio.h>
int main( )
{
int I ;
for ( I = 1;i++ <= 5 ; printf (%d\n, I ) ) ;
return 0 ;
}

(6)

#include <stdio.h>
int main( )
{
int I = 1, j = 1 ;
for ( ; j ; printf (%d\n, I, j ) )
j = i++ <= 5 ;
return 0 ;
}

(7)

#include <stdio.h>
int main( )
{
int I = 1 ;
for( ; i++ ; )
printf ( %d\n, I ) ;
return 0 ;
}

(8)

#include <stdio.h>
int main( )
{
int a = 5 ;
do
{
printf (%d\n, a)
a = -1 ;
} while (a > 0 ) ;
return 0 ;
}

(9)

#include <stdio.h>
int main( )
{
int a = 3, b = 4 ;
b = % = 3+4 ;
a* = a+5 ;
printf (b = %d a = %d\n, b,a ) ;
return 0 ;
}

(10 )

#include <stdio.h>
int main( )
{
int x = 3 ;
x *= x+4 ;
printf (x = %d\n, x ) ;
return 0 ;
}

(11)

#include <stdio.h>
int main( )
{
int x = 3, y, z ;
z=y=x;
z*= y = x * x ;

printf (x = %d y = %d z = %d\n, x,y,z ) ;


return 0 ;
}
(12)

#include <stdio.h>
int main( )
{
int x = 3, y, z ;
z=y=x;
z*= y/ = x ;
printf ( x = %d y = %d z = %d\n,x, y, z) ;
return 0 ;
}
(13)

(14)

(14)

(15)

(16)

#include <stido.h>
int main ( )
{
int x = 1, y = 5 ;
y* = x ;
printf (x = %d y = %d\n, x,y ) ;
return 0 ;
}
#include <stdio.h>
int main( )
{
int x = 3, y, z ;
z=y=x;
z = y+ = x = -z ;
printf (x = %d y = %d z = %d\n, x, y, z ) ;
return 0 ;
}
#include<stdio.h>
int main ( )
{
int x =5 ;
x++ ;
printf (x = %d\n, x ) ;
++ x ;
printf (x = %d\n, x ) ;
return 0 ;
}
#include <stdio.h>
int main( )
{
int x = 5 ;
x++ ;
printf (x = %d\n, x) ;
++ x ;
printf (x = %d\n, x ) ;
return 0 ;
}
#include <stdio.h>
int main( )

{
int x = 3, z ;
z = x++ + 10 ;
printf (x = %d z = %d\n, x, z) ;
return 0 ;
}
(17)

#include <stdio.h>
int main( )
{
int x = 3, z ;
z = ++ x+10 ;
printf (x = %d z = %d\n, x, z ) ;
return 0 ;
}

(18)

#include <stdio.h>
int main( )
{
int x = 3, z ;
z = x ---111 ;
printf (x = %d z = %d\n, x, z ) ;
return 0 ;
}

(19)

#include <stdio.h>
int main( )
{
int x = 3, z ;
z = x--- -1 ;
printf ( x = %d z = %d\n, x, z ) ;
return 0 ;
}

( 20)

#include <stdio.h>
int main( )
{
int x = 3, z ;
z = x++ + x++ ;
printf ( x = %d z = %d\n, x, z ) ;
return 0 ;
}

(21)

# include <stdio.h>
int main( )
{
int x = 3, z ;
z = x++ ++x ;
printf (x = %d z = %d\n, x,z ) ;
return 0 ;

(22)

#include <stdio.h>
int main( )
{
int x = 3, z ;
z = x--- 1 ;

printf (x = %d z = %d\n, x, z) ;
return 0 ;
}
(23)

#include <stdio.h>
int main( )
{
int x = 3, z ;
z = x/++x ;
printf (x = %d z = %d\n,x,z ) ;
return 0 ;
}

(24)

#include <stdio.h>
int main( )
{
inti = 3, j ;
j = ++I * ++I ++I ;
printf (%d\n, ) ;
retrun 0 ;
}

(25)

#include <stdio.h>
int main( )
{
int x = 3, y = 3, z = 3 ;
z- = -x-- - --y ;
printf (x = %d y = %d z = %d\n, x, y,z ) ;
return 0 ;
}

(26)

#include <stdio.h>
int main( )
{
int x = 10, y = x, z = x, t ;
y- = x ;
z=-x;
t = -x ;
printf (y = %d z = %d t = %d\n, y, z,t ) ;
return 0 ;
}

(27)

#include <stdio.h>
int main( )
{
int x = 10, y, z ;
z=y=x;
y-= x--;
z -= -- x ;
x - = --x x --;
printf (y = %d z = %d x = %d\n, y,z,x ) ;
return 0 ;
}
#include <stdio.h>
int main( )
{

(28)

int x = 4, y = 3, z ;
z = x-- -y ;
printf (x = %d y = %d z = %d\n, x, y, z ) ;
return 0 ;
}
(29)

#include <stdio.h>
int main( )
{
int x, y, z ;
x=y=z=1;
z = ++ || ++y && ++z ;
printf (x = %d y= %d z = %d\n, x, y,z ) ;
return 0 ;
}

(30)

#include <stdio.h>
int main( )
{
int x, y,z ;
x = y =z =1;
z = ++x && ++y|| ++z ;
printf (x = %d y = %d z = %\n, x,y,z) ;
return 0 ;
}

(31)

#include <stdio.h>
int main( )
{
int x, y, z ;
x = y = z = 1;
z = ++x && ++z ;
printf (x = %d y = %d\n, x,y,z ) ;
return 0 ;
}

(32)

#include <stdio.h>
int main( )
{
int x, y, z ;
x = y = z = -1 ;
z = ++x && ++y || ++ z ;
printf (x = %d y = %d z = %d\n, x, y,z ) ;
return 0 ;
}
#include <stdio.h>
int main( )
{
int x, y, z ;
x = y = z = -1 ;
z = ++||++y &&++z ;
printf (x = %d y = %d z = %d\n,x, y, z) ;
return 0 ;
}

(33)

(34)

#include<stdio.h>

int main( )
{
int x, y, z ;
x = y = z = -1 ;
z = ++x && ++y && ++z ;
printf (x = %d y = %d z = %d\n, x, y, z ) ;
return 0 ;
}
(35)

#include <stdio.h>
int main( )
{
int I ;
for( I = -1 ; I <= 10 ;i++ )
{
if ( I <5 )
continous ;
else
break ;
printf (Gets printed only once!!\n) ;
}
return 0 ;
}

(36)

#include <stdio.h>
int main( )
{
int x = 10, y ;
y = --x-- ;
printf (x = %d y = %d\n, x,y ) ;
return 0 ;
}

(37)

#include <stdio.h>
int main( )
{
int I = 2 ;
printf (i--= %d\n, i-- ) ;
return 0 ;
}

You might also like